Warum brauche ich eine Proxy-IP für die Erfassung von Logistikinformationen?
Do ausdrückliche einzige Anzahl von Echtzeit-Abfrage-Programmierer haben diese Situation: Dutzende von aufeinanderfolgenden Abfrage einzige Zahl, die Schnittstelle plötzlich verweigert zu reagieren. Dies ist, weil die Logistik-Plattform wirdAutomatische Sperrung von IP-Adressen für hochfrequente Zugriffe. Vor allem in Spitzenzeiten, wie z. B. während der Doppel-Elf, können gewöhnliche IPs innerhalb von 10 Minuten gesperrt werden.
Die Verwendung der von ipipgo bereitgestellten Proxy-IP ist gleichbedeutend damit, dass jede Anfrage über eine andere Heimnetzwerkadresse läuft. Beispielsweise verwenden Sie beim ersten Mal die IP von Peking, beim zweiten Mal die IP von Chengdu und beim dritten Mal die IP von Shenzhen, so dass Sie sowohlVermeidung des Auslösens von WindschutzmechanismenDie Kontinuität der Datenerfassung kann gewährleistet werden.
Wie wählt man die richtige Art von Proxy-IP?
Die Erfassung von Logistikinformationen konzentriert sich auf zwei Hauptmetriken:IP-Authentizitätim Gesang antwortenFlexibel schalten. Das haben wir durch tatsächliche Tests herausgefunden:
IP-Typ | Erfolgsquote | Anwendbare Szenarien |
---|---|---|
Statische IP-Adresse des Wohnsitzes | 98% | Komplexe Abfragen, die eine Sitzungspflege erfordern |
Dynamische Wohn-IP | 95% | Hochfrequente einfache Abfragen |
ipipgosDynamischer IP-Pool für PrivatpersonenEs unterstützt die automatische Umschaltung von IP-Adressen, was sich besonders für das Szenario eignet, in dem Sie einzelne Kuriernummern in Stapeln abfragen müssen. Deren IPs stammen von echten Heim-Breitbandanschlüssen, und das Crawling-Verhalten ist genau dasselbe wie das von normalen Benutzern.
Fünf Minuten zum Aufbau eines Proxy-IP-Abfragesystems
Python verwendet beispielsweise den ipipgo-Proxydienst, um sich mit der Kurierschnittstelle zu verbinden:
Einfuhrgesuche def query_express(proxy, tracking_num): proxies = {"http": f "http://{proxy}", "https": f "http://{proxy}"} api_url = "https://api.kuaidi.com/v3/query" params = {"num": tracking_num} try. response = requests.get(api_url, proxies=proxies, timeout=10) return response.json() except Exception as e. print(f "Abfrage fehlgeschlagen: {str(e)}") Abrufen der Proxy-IP von ipipgo (Beispielcode) ipipgo_proxy = "user:pass@gateway.ipipgo.com:8000" Ergebnis = query_express(ipipgo_proxy, "YT123456789")
Der wichtigste Punkt ist die FestlegungAngemessene Zeitspanneim Gesang antwortenMechanismus zur Behandlung von AusnahmenDie ipipgo-API unterstützt den On-Demand-Zugriff auf die neuesten verfügbaren IPs, und es wird empfohlen, den Proxy bei jeder Abfrage auf eine andere Region zu ändern.
Drei Tipps zur Verbesserung Ihrer Erfolgsquote bei Anfragen
1. IP-geografischer Abgleich: Bevorzugen Sie Guangdong IP, wenn Sie eine einzelne SF-Nummer überprüfen, und verwenden Sie Beijing IP, wenn Sie Jingdong Logistik überprüfen.
2. Intervall-Randomisierung anfordernZufällige Wartezeit zwischen 0,5 und 3 Sekunden einstellen
3. Mechanismus für fehlgeschlagene WiederholungsversucheAutomatischer Wechsel zu einer neuen IP, wenn eine IP 3 Mal hintereinander ausfällt.
ipipgosIntelligentes Routing-SystemEs kann automatisch den optimalen Knoten auswählen, und sein IP-Pool enthält mehr als 90 Millionen private IPs, was besonders für Logistikabfragesysteme geeignet ist, die einen langfristigen stabilen Betrieb erfordern.
Häufig gestellte Fragen
F: Was sollte ich tun, wenn die Proxy-IP-Abfrage langsam ist?
A: Es wird empfohlen, die statische Wohn-IP von ipipgo zu verwenden und Knoten zu bevorzugen, die sich geografisch in der Nähe des Logistikplattform-Servers befinden.
F: Wie gehe ich mit CAPTCHA-Pop-ups um?
A: Halten Sie die Abfragehäufigkeit einer einzelnen IP in einem vernünftigen Bereich (empfohlen nicht mehr als 5 Mal pro Minute), mit ipipgo's hoher Anonymität Proxy verwenden
F: Wie lässt sich die Stabilität von Proxy-IP sicherstellen?
A: bereitgestellt von ipipgoIP Survival ÜberwachungsdienstWenn ein IP-Ausfall festgestellt wird, wird automatisch eine neue IP aufgefüllt, so dass eine kontinuierliche 7×24-Stunden-Abfrage gewährleistet ist.
Durch eine vernünftige Konfiguration der Proxy-IP-Parameter in Verbindung mit der globalen Abdeckung der IP-Ressourcen von ipipgo kann ein stabiles und effizientes System zur Abfrage von Logistikinformationen aufgebaut werden. IhrVollständige ProtokollunterstützungFunktionen, sowohl HTTP- als auch HTTPS-Anfragen können perfekt angepasst werden, Entwickler können den Zugriffsmodus flexibel nach spezifischen Bedürfnissen wählen.